Yes, M.Tech in Electrical Engineering is offered at Institute of Technology, Nirma University. The same is offered with a specialised course in Electric Vehicular (EV) Technology. Since, EV is currently one of the fields that is much focussed upon in the electrical sector, the course is added.

Yes, M.Tech in Mechanical Engineering is offered at Institute of Technology, Nirma University. It offers the same with specialisation in the following: CAD/CAM and Design Engineering.

Yes, M.Tech in Civil Engineering course is offered at the Nirma University. It offers the same with specialisation in two topics: first is Computer Aided Structural Analysis and Design and the second being, Construction Technology and Management.
